Carbon School District is seeking applications for a part time Sweeper at Wellington Elementary. THIS IS AN EVENING HOUR POSITION. This position will work approximately 19 hours per week. Help with the operation, upkeep and cleaning of the assigned school building and grounds. Keep the building comfortable, safe and clear for all times the building is scheduled for use. Custodial duties include cleaning walls, windows, furniture, floors (carpet & tile), and cleaning restrooms. Stripping and waxing tile floors, refurbishing gym floors periodically. Other custodial duties as assigned by head custodian including minor maintenance on the building and grounds. Must pass a live screen background check. Must be a high school graduate or have equivalent. This job closes on April 2, 2020

Carbon School District is seeking applications for a Special Education Aide at Wellington Elementary. This position will work part time, approximately 21 hours per week. Applicants will be working with students in Kindergarten and 1st grade to help them increase their academic abilities. Applicants must have a high school diploma or equivalent and be able to pass a Live Scan Fingerprint background check which costs $25. Must also be able to pass the Utah Para Pro test which costs $45 or have an Associate’s degree. Interested applicants can apply online at www.carbonschools.org by filling out the Classified Employee Application under the Employment Opportunities button. To be considered, applications must be received no later than 3:00 pm on January 15, 2020.

Carbon School District is seeking applications for a 17 hour per week Title I Instructional Aide at Wellington Elementary School. Applicants will be working with students to enhance their reading and computer skills. Must have a high school diploma or equivalent. Must be able to pass a Live Scan Fingerprint background check which costs $25. Must be able to pass the Utah Para Professional test (associated cost of $45) or have an Associate’s degree. Applicants will apply online at www.carbonschools.org, using the “Classified application” found under the Employment Opportunities button on the home page. Applications must be received no later than 3 pm on December 23, 2019.
